Hazardous Charts
Area Classifications Division vs. Zone | ||
Type of Area | NEC and CEC (North America) | ATEX and IEC |
Continuous Hazard | Division 1 or Zone 0 | Zone 0 |
Intermttent Hazard | Division 1 or Zone 1 | Zone 1 |
Hazard Under Abnormal Conditions | Division 2 or Zone 2 | Zone 2 |
NEMA / CSA / UL Enclosure Types | ||
Type | Application | Abbreviated Definition* |
1 | Indoor | General Purpose |
2 | Indoor | Protection Against Angled Dripping Water |
3, 3R, 3S | Indoor / Outdoor | Protection Against Rain, Snow |
4, 4X | Indoor / Outdoor | Protection Against Rain, Snow, Hose Directed Water |
5 | Indoor / Outdoor | Protection Against Angled Dripping Water, Dust, Fibres, Flyings |
6 | Indoor / Outdoor | Protection Against Temporary Submersion |
6P | Indoor / Outdoor | Protection Against Prolonged Submersion |
12, 12K | Indoor | Protection Against Circulating Dust, Fibres, Flyings |
13 | Indoor | Protection Against Circulating Dust, Fibres, Flyings, Seepage |
*Refer to the Enclosure Standard for Detailed Definitions - CSA C22.2 No. 94, UL 50 | ||

ATEX Directive 94/9/EC | ||||
Equipment Group | Equipment Category and Level of Protection | Presence of Explosive Atmosphere | Flammable Substances | Correlation with Hazardous Areas |
I - Mines | M1 - Very High Level of Protection | Presence | Methane, Dust | |
M2 - High Level of Protection | Risk or Presence | |||
II - Surface | 1 - Very High Level of Protection | Continuous Presence | G-Gas, Vapours Mist, D-Dust | Zone 0 (Gas etc.) |
2 - High Level of Protection | Likely to Occur | Zone 1 (Gas etc.) | ||
3 - Normal Level of Protection | Unlikely to Occu | Zone 2 (Gas etc.) | ||
Ingress Protection (IP) Codes | |||
First Numeral Protection Against Solid Bodies | Second Numeral Protection Against Water | ||
0 | No Protection | 0 | No Protection |
1 | Object Greater Than 50mm | 1 | Vertically Dripping |
2 | Objects Greater Than 12.5mm | 2 | Angled Dripping (15° Tilted) |
3 | Objects Greater Than 2.5mm | 3 | Spraying |
4 | Objects Greater Than 1.0mm | 4 | Splashing |
5 | Dust-Protected | 5 | Jetting |
6 | Dust-Tight | 6 | Powerful Jetting |
7 | Temporary Immersion | ||
8 | Continuous Immersion | ||
Temperature Codes & Classes | ||
Maximum Surface Temperature (°C) | US (NEC) Canada (CEC) | US (NEC) Canada (CEC) IEC, CENELEC |
450 | T1 | T1 |
300 | T2 | T2 |
280 | T2A | |
260 | T2B | |
230 | T2C | |
215 | T2D | |
200 | T3 | T3 |
180 | T3A | |
165 | T3B | |
160 | T3C | |
135 | T4 | T4 |
120 | T4A | |
100 | T5 | T4 |
82 | T6 | T6 |
Appartus Grouping | ||
Typical Gas / Dust / Fibres / Flyings | US (NEC) Canada (CEC) | US (NEC) Canada (CEC) IEC, CENELEC |
Acetylene | Class I, Group A | Group IIC |
Hydrogen | Class I, Group B | |
Ethylene | Class I, Group C | Group IIB |
Propane | Class I, Group D | Group IIA |
Methane | Gaseous Mines* | Group I* |
Magnesium | Class II, Group E | IEC, CENELEC Do Not Subdivide by Material Types |
Coal | Class II, Group F | |
Grain | Class II, Group G | |
Cotton | Class III | |
*Not Within Scope of NEC or CEC | ||
